Farmingdale State College vs State University of New York at New Paltz

Farmingdale State College is a public college in Farmingdale, NY, and State University of New York at New Paltz is a public university in New Paltz, NY. State University of New York at New Paltz is the more selective of the two, admitting about 62% of applicants against 63% at Farmingdale State College. Farmingdale State College is the cheaper of the two after aid, averaging about $10,867 a year against $18,809 at State University of New York at New Paltz. About 70% of students graduate at State University of New York at New Paltz, compared with 55% at Farmingdale State College. Ten years after enrolling, Farmingdale State College alumni earn a median of about $69,781, against $58,073 for State University of New York at New Paltz.

Frequently asked questions
Is Farmingdale State College or State University of New York at New Paltz harder to get into?

Which is cheaper, Farmingdale State College or State University of New York at New Paltz?
Farmingdale State College is cheaper on average. Students pay about $10,867 a year after grants and scholarships, against about $18,809 at State University of New York at New Paltz. Your own odds and price depend on your profile, so take Blueprint's free Matchmaker to see your numbers at both.
What is the full cost of attendance at Farmingdale State College and State University of New York at New Paltz?
Before aid, Farmingdale State College costs about $18,966 a year and State University of New York at New Paltz about $28,428. That is the sticker price; most students pay less once grants and scholarships are applied.
Which is cheaper for a family earning under $30,000, Farmingdale State College or State University of New York at New Paltz?
Farmingdale State College. Families earning under $30,000 a year pay about $4,933 there, against about $10,541 at State University of New York at New Paltz. Aid is income-tested, so this can differ from the average price and from the sticker price.
Which is bigger, Farmingdale State College or State University of New York at New Paltz?
Farmingdale State College is the larger of the two, with about 9,552 undergraduates against 6,086 at State University of New York at New Paltz.
Does Farmingdale State College or State University of New York at New Paltz have a better graduation rate?
State University of New York at New Paltz has the higher graduation rate, at about 70% against 55% at Farmingdale State College.
Do graduates of Farmingdale State College or State University of New York at New Paltz earn more?
Farmingdale State College alumni earn more on average: a median of about $69,781 ten years after enrolling, against about $58,073 for State University of New York at New Paltz. Earnings vary far more by major than by school.
Do Farmingdale State College and State University of New York at New Paltz require SAT or ACT scores?
Farmingdale State College considers SAT or ACT scores when you submit them. State University of New York at New Paltz is test optional, so scores are considered only if you choose to send them.
What SAT scores do Farmingdale State College and State University of New York at New Paltz look for?
The middle 50% of admitted students score 1040–1240 at Farmingdale State College and 1170–1340 at State University of New York at New Paltz. A quarter of admitted students scored below those ranges.
